Ukraine to Reinstate Nationwide Power Outage Schedules from March 13.
Power Outage Schedules to Be Implemented
According to TSN.ua: Ukraine will reintroduce scheduled power outages for both households and industrial consumers starting March 13, 2023. This measure is a direct response to the severe damage inflicted on the country's energy infrastructure by Russian attacks, which has necessitated strict limits on electricity supply. These outages are a stark reminder of the ongoing war's impact on civilian infrastructure.
The power outage schedules will be in effect across all regions of Ukraine. For the general population, outages are planned from 5:00 PM to 10:00 PM. Industrial consumers, in turn, will be subject to outage schedules from 5:00 PM to 11:00 PM. These steps are aimed at preserving the stability of the national energy grid and ensuring a continuous power supply for critically important facilities, such as hospitals and defense installations.
